Navigating a marketplace can be tricky because of the prevalence of copyright goods. Such imitations often mimic genuine products, making it challenging to consumers to distinguish them from the real deal.
Luckily, there are several strategies you can adopt to effectively spot fake products.
- Inspect the product's craftsmanship. Counterfeits often exhibit poorer quality materials and assembly.
- Scrutinize the product's labeling. Look for inconsistencies or cheap-looking materials.
- Look into the seller's standing. Check online reviews and ratings to gauge their honesty.
- Compare the product's specifications with those of original products. Discrepancies could indicate a copyright.
By following these tips, you can substantially reduce your chances of purchasing a fake product and protect yourself from scams.
Structure of a copyright Note
A copyright note's structure can be incredibly complex, often imitating genuine currency with uncanny accuracy. Counterfeiters may employ a variety of methods to create these copyright, ranging from simple alterations to more sophisticated printing and production procedures.
- Analyzing the paper's surface can reveal variations from genuine currency.
- Security features are often featured on legitimate notes and their absence or change in a copyright can be a telltale sign.
- Color quality can also vary significantly between genuine and copyright notes.
A keen eye and knowledge of security elements are essential for spotting copyright currency.

Law Enforcement's Battle Against Counterfeits
Protecting consumers and ensuring brand integrity is paramount in the fight against counterfeiting. Law enforcement agencies worldwide are dedicated to this growing problem, leveraging a range of tactics to combat the creation and circulation of copyright goods.
These efforts span a wide array of actions, including conducting searches on suspected factories and distribution centers, to confiscating copyright shipments at borders. Furthermore, law enforcement agencies partner with brands and online retailers to identify potential counterfeits and hinder their entry into the marketplace.
While the fight against counterfeiting is a ongoing challenge, law enforcement agencies are dedicated to safeguarding consumers from harm and supporting legitimate businesses.
The Economics of Counterfeiting: Costs and Consequences
Counterfeiting represents a significant illicit industry with far-reaching economic consequences. It imposes substantial burdens on legitimate businesses, governments, and consumers alike. The production and distribution of copyright goods erode consumer trust in brands and products, leading to lowered sales and revenue for authentic producers.
Furthermore, counterfeiting encourages criminal activity by producing profits that can be allocated into other illicit ventures such as drug trafficking or human smuggling.
In essence, the economic impact of counterfeiting is severe, creating a vicious cycle that undermines legitimate commerce and economic growth.
Protecting Your Wallet: Tips for Avoiding copyright Currency
copyright money can be tricky to detect, so it's crucial to be vigilant when handling cash. Always scrutinize bills carefully for any discrepancies. Pay close attention to the paper quality, printing features, and security threads. A legitimate bill will appear a crisp texture and contain distinct watermarks and holographic elements. Furthermore, be wary of dealing with substantial amounts of cash from unfamiliar sources. If you have reason to believe a bill might be fake, refuse it and contact your local authorities.
- Employ a copyright detection pen to test the ink.
- Keep your cash in a safe place to prevent loss.
- Inform yourself about the latest fraud techniques.
